A Note on Sizing<\/h2>\n

The size of a log splitter greatly depends on the pressure it can apply in slicing the wood. This pressure is measured in tonnage, and it is determined by the wood\u2019s diameter, density, and whether they\u2019re freshly cut or not.<\/p>\n

So basically, the lower the tonnage you need to apply, the smaller the log splitter you need \u2013 and vice versa.
\nWith that settled, let\u2019s now proceed to discuss the factors that will determine the size of the log splitter that you need.<\/p>\n

Log Diameter<\/h2>\n

One of the main factors you have to consider is the diameter of the log. This can simply be measured by running a tape measure across its face with inches used as the common unit of measurement.<\/p>\n

Aside from helping you determine the tonnage needed for your log splitter, identifying the diameter also helps you determine if you need a vertical or a horizontal splitter.<\/p>\n

As a rough guide, here is a chart to help you determine the log splitter size you need depending on the diameter of the wood:<\/p>\n\n\n\n<\/colgroup>\n\n\n\n\n\n\n
Diameter<\/span><\/td>\nTonnage Needed<\/span><\/td>\n<\/tr>\n
6 inches or lower<\/span><\/td>\n4 Tons<\/span><\/td>\n<\/tr>\n
6 to 12 inches<\/span><\/td>\n4-12 Tons<\/span><\/td>\n<\/tr>\n
12 to 18 inches<\/span><\/td>\n12-20 Tons<\/span><\/td>\n<\/tr>\n
18 to 24 inches<\/span><\/td>\n20-27 Tons<\/span><\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n

Wood Density<\/h2>\n

Aside from the wood\u2019s diameter, you should also consider its hardness and density. Keep in mind that the tree is made up of long, fiber-like cells that run from its root to its branches.<\/p>\n

Some trees have a lot of spaces between fibers, making them easier to cut through and which is why they\u2019re called softwood. On the other hand, trees that have densely-packed fibers \u2013 otherwise known as hardwood \u2013 would require higher tonnage to cut through.<\/p>\n

A log\u2019s density is usually measured in pounds, so it can be easily determined by using a weighing scale.
\nTo give you an estimate of the tonnage needed depending on the density, consider the following chart which is based on a 6-inch log:<\/p>\n\n\n\n<\/colgroup>\n\n\n\n\n\n\n
Density<\/span><\/td>\nTonnage<\/span><\/td>\n<\/tr>\n
300-600 pounds<\/span><\/td>\n4 Tons<\/span><\/td>\n<\/tr>\n
601-900 pounds<\/span><\/td>\n6 Tons<\/span><\/td>\n<\/tr>\n
901-1500 pounds<\/span><\/td>\n7 Tons<\/span><\/td>\n<\/tr>\n
1501-2200 pounds<\/span><\/td>\n10 Tons<\/span><\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n

Keep in mind that this is merely a guide for you based on a log with a 6-inch diameter. The tonnage will vary as the diameter increases.<\/p>\n

As to determining which types of wood are harder or softer, I suggest that you consult the Janka Hardness Test. But to give you an idea, hardwood trees include mahogany, oak, and maple while softwood trees include pine, juniper, and cedar.<\/p>\n

Fresh Cut Vs Aged Wood<\/h2>\n

Among the three factors, the trickiest to determine is how fresh the wood is. Freshly-cut wood, also known as green wood, appears to have a greenish or yellowish hue. It contains more moisture than aged or seasoned wood, therefore making it harder for log splitters to cut through.<\/p>\n

On the other hand, seasoned wood appears to have a darker brown color, and was already left to dry for at least six months. Since most of the moisture has already left the log, these seasoned woods are a lot easier to cut.<\/p>\n

Considering all these factors together, we can now understand why a 12-inch seasoned wood would only require a 7-ton log splitter, while a same-sized green wood needs a 16-ton log splitter.<\/p>\n

Types of Log Splitters<\/h2>\n

To help you determine the right-sized log splitter for you, you must also get acquainted with the different types of log splitters.<\/p>\n

As to the method by which the log is split, the category is often divided into hydraulic splitters and kinetic splitters.<\/p>\n

Hydraulic Splitters<\/h3>\n

Hydraulic Splitters. As the name implies, this type of log splitter uses a hydraulic cylinder which effectively pushes the wood into a blade or any sharp wedge.<\/p>\n

Hydraulic splitters are the most common since they offer the best variety as to sizes. Thus, both homeowners and large-scale log splitters won\u2019t have problems looking for the model they need.<\/p>\n

Kinetic Splitters<\/h3>\n

Kinetic Splitters. On the other hand, kinetic log splitters use stored energy from spinning flywheels, then blasts it onto the log to cut it as swiftly as possible. These log splitters are generally bigger than their hydraulic counterparts, thus requiring bigger storage spaces.<\/p>\n

They also have faster-splitting speeds, so it\u2019s better for commercial purposes.
\nAs to the weight and size of the log, splitters are often categorized into vertical and horizontal splitters.<\/p>\n

Vertical Log Splitters<\/h3>\n

Vertical Log Splitters. For bigger and denser pieces of wood which are usually almost impossible to lift, vertical log splitters are the best option. These machines cut wood from the ground, so users don\u2019t have to worry about having to do a weightlifting performance.<\/p>\n

Horizontal Log Splitters<\/h3>\n

Horizontal Log Splitters. Conversely, horizontal log splitters require users to mount the piece of log onto the splitter. This is the better alternative if you\u2019re only cutting smaller logs. As to the power source, log splitters are classified into gas-powered, electric-powered, or manually-powered.<\/p>\n

Gas-powered Log Splitters<\/h3>\n

Gas-powered. The most common type of log splitters is the gas-powered hydraulic log splitters. This is due to the fact that they come in different sizes, usually ranging from portable cutters to bulky choppers.<\/p>\n

Electric Log Splitters<\/h3>\n

Electric. Electric log splitters are the modern solution to gas-powered alternatives. This type of log splitter usually come in portable sizes, so it\u2019s the best choice for residential use.<\/p>\n

Manual Log Splitters<\/h3>\n

Manual. You can also consider manual log splitters. As the name implies, you would have to pump the handles of the log splitter to put pressure into the hydraulic piston, which then pushes the wood onto the blade. Due to its manual nature, this type of log splitter is incredibly low maintenance.<\/p>\n
